OHP deload, second week in a row
Another deload day thanks to my neck injury. Today I’m doing 5/3/1 OHP with a 1RM calculation of 140lbs, which breaks down below. I’m also doing seated instead of standing as an added precaution until my doctor can figure out the core issue. I can work through the pain, but I just need to make sure I’m not making it worse first.  Prescribed OHP: 5 × 55 [5]  5 × 65 [10]  ...
